Transaction 3c1fa88bcba55ab29dff83723e0e92c19d6c9e59c223c4ef05d7ebc8882ad0b8
1 Input
1 Output
-
3c1fa88bcba55ab29dff83723e0e92c19d6c9e59c223c4ef05d7ebc8882ad0b8:0
- value
- 441838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 590ea0306106e1030ca7fa8301d42c04da4aabc7 OP_EQUAL
- address
- 39ouaq8xHRUKSwhXxhfFZgaXsjj4sEE3CQ